I can "see" a CW signal on 529KHz with baudline on the Linux PC, the
TS680S HF TXCVR and the 7MHz dipole!. It is currently about 10dB above
the (FFT) noise here. (6AM) I can barely or not at all hear it.
I am not however satisfied that it isn't a birdie or other RF source.
(It disappears with the antenna unplugged) There appears to be no ident
on the signal. What is the period and method of identification?
